Form 8379

I forgot to send form 8379 as my spouse owes back child support, not me but IRS always applies what little I get back to what he owes. I need my refund. His kids are all grown and we filed married filing separate.

Form 8379

If you filed as Married Filing Separately you do not need to file a Form 8379.  The IRS will not seize your tax refund for the debts of your spouse when filing separately.

Form 8379

I filed married filing separately but they did apply my small refund to my husbands back child support as I did not have any taxes owed. I am confused as to why. 

Form 8379

If you filed separately, they couldn't take your refund for his child support.   

Either you didnt file separate, or they took it for some other reason.

You'll need to contact IRS and get clarification on why your refund was taken.
